Optical Pumping Studies of Collisional Interactions.

Abstract

A final scientific report is given on a project involving application of optical pumping techniques to studies of atomic collisions. Magnetic depolarization, nuclear spin efforts, collisional selection rules, surface interactions, and studies of sudden and quasi molecular collisions between alkali atoms and noble gas atoms are particularly emphasized.
